Not sure if this is more appropriate here or in the Testing forum, but I noticed a small bug in Start OpenOffice.org:

I have both 1.0.3 (from the nice graphical installer) and 1.1 (from the console-based 031006 .tgz installer). They coexist fine and I have had no problems so far, both running under the XF86 installed by 1.0.3 and OroborOSX. The issue is that if I want to switch between preferred versions in the Preferences of Start OOo, it isn't sufficient to just quit out of the running version and then change the preference: after making the change in the pulldown menu, I have to completely quit Start OOo and then re-launch it. Is this really the intended behavior? If not, perhaps an "Apply" button could be added to the Start OOo Preferences window?

Terry, this is definitely not a show-stopper at all, just something to glance at if/when you have time.

Yes, I believe I am aware of some problems there - I think I recommend in the documentation to completely quit "Start OpenOffice.org" after changing the OOo version preferences. I am planning to make changes to the next version of "Start OpenOffice.org" to make it easier to switch between OOo versions, etc.
